Ex-Russian intel officer at Trump Jr. meeting allegedly orchestrated an international hacking conspiracy
The Daily Beast reports that a case filed with New York Supreme Court in 2015 alleges that Akhmetshin successfully orchestrated the hacking of two computer systems and stole documents from International Mineral Resources (IMR), a Russian mining company.
The U.S. District Court in Washington, D.C. was told in July 2015 that Akhmetshin had arranged the hacking of a mining companys private records stealing internal documents and then disseminating them, the Daily Beast reports. The corporate espionage case was brought by IMR, who alleged that Akhmetshin was hired by Russian oligarch Andrey Melinchenko, an industrialist worth around $12 billion.
Akhmetshin denied that he orchestrated any hacking of the company, but acknowledged that he found a hard drive that just happened to contain sensitive IMR documents.
Akhmetshin, a registered congressional lobbyist, has in the past also done work on behalf of Russian attorney Natalia Veselnitskaya, who was also present at the June 9 meeting at Trump Tower.

2015 hacking
In a lawsuit filed in July 2015 with the United States District Court for the District of Columbia, it was alleged by International Mineral Resources (IMR) that Akhmetshin committed corporate espionage on behalf of Russian oligarch and industrialist Andrew Melinchenko[6]. The filings regarded a sophisticated data breach by Russian hackers that compromised gigabytes of IMR corporate data.
In the filings, sworn statements by private investigator Akis Phanartizis stated that Akhmetshin boasted that the hacking of IMR's computer system was organized by him. Akhmetshin refused to answer a number of questions under oath or produce 261 requested documents.[citation needed]

2017 Berlin meeting with US Congressman Edit
On the night of April 11, 2017, Akhmetshin met with US Congressman Dana Rohrabacher in a hotel lobby in Berlin, Germany. There was a discussion about the Prevezon money laundering case, along with the related sanctions against Russia. The two had meet previously in May 2016 in a meeting in Rohrabacher's office.[11] In a recording from June 2016, House Majority Leader Kevin McCarthy had told a group of colleagues that he believed Rohrabacher, along with Donald Trump, was being paid by Vladimir Putin.[12]
